CADILLAC (WWJ) -- Does anyone recognize this man?

The Michigan State Police Seventh District is asking for tips to identify him in connection with an incident in a Meijer parking lot over the summer.

At around 2 p.m. on Saturday, Aug. 29, troopers with the MSP Cadillac Post were called to the Meijer store on E. 34th Rd. in Cadillac on a report that a vehicle parked outside the store had been keyed.

Police said video surveillance from Meijer showed a man walking next to the victim’s vehicle before getting into a pickup truck and leaving the scene.

On Monday, police released photos of this person of interest, whom they have not yet been able to identify, taken from the video footage.

The person seen in the video is an older, "heavier set" white male with gray hair and glasses, around 5’8” to 5’10” tall. He was wearing a white t-shirt and khaki shorts and was seen getting into a black, newer model Ford F-150.

Anyone who knows this man, or who has any other information that could help police with this case, is asked to call the Gaylord Area Regional Dispatch at 989-732-5141 or the MSP Cadillac Post at 231-779-6040.

It's unclear why the victim's vehicle may have been targeted.
